Glengoyne Bring Back Online Tastings Amid New Restrictions


14th October 2020
Glengoyne distillery has announced it is temporarily halting its distillery tastings but will bring back the popular online tastings, to the delight of fans, from next week.

Glengoyne has announced the temporary halt of its distillery tastings – but in news sure to keep spirits high, visitors are still welcome at the site and its online tastings will return to keep fans entertained.

In line with this week’s revised Scottish Government COVID-19 measures, all distillery experiences have had to pause from Saturday 10th October until Monday 26th October 2020.

But while these can’t take place, Glengoyne are ensuring people can still enjoy a cosy night at home, sharing a dram of their favourite whisky with their nearest and dearest.

Locals from surrounding towns are still being welcomed to the Glengoyne Distillery - nestled halfway between Glasgow and Stirling in the foot of the Campsie Hills – to take in the glorious surroundings, cascading waterfall, and plush greenery; and, perhaps, take a bottle of their award-winning single malt home.

Glengoyne’s on-site shop will remain open, featuring the newly rebranded Glengoyne Collection, in all its sustainable glory, including new releases Legacy Series: Chapter Two, Cask Strength Batch No. 008, and their winning Cask of the Moment from their special live tasting a few weeks ago.

When visitors are finished pouring over the unique range of whiskies, they can chat with friendly staff and ambassadors, or catch a glimpse of the copper stills and talented whisky makers at work - discovering the meticulous process that goes into every bottle. After all, it’s what gives Glengoyne its status as Scotland’s Unhurried malt.

For those further afield who still want to experience the splendour of Glengoyne, the brand has announced the return of its hugely popular online tastings, which proved to be a great source of joy for whisky fans earlier this year.

These intimate tastings are truly special. Participants are led through four incredible malts by one of Glengoyne’s globally renowned Distillery Ambassadors, giving them a chance to learn more about their favourite range while enjoying a dram from a special tasting kit, sent to their home in advance.

Glengoyne’s online tasting experience will cost £35 and features some of the brand’s most beloved, award-winning, single malts, including: Glengoyne 10 Year Old,12 Year Old, and 18 Year Old, a special mystery dram that will be revealed during the session, and a branded glass to truly make the perfect pour.

Kicking off Thursday 15th October, participants can sign up to book a tasting and receive their online tasting kits now from Glengoyne’s website.

For those who had tours and tastings booked within the window of closure, the Glengoyne team will be contacting them to rearrange or refund their tickets in the coming days.
